Know before processing

Browser and format limits

  • Password-protected or encrypted PDFs may not open.
  • Interactive forms, scripts, and uncommon document features may not carry over as expected.
  • Very large files can exceed available browser memory.

Straight answers

Merge PDF Files questions

Does merging change the page order inside each PDF?

No. Pages remain in their original internal order, while you control the order of the source files.

Can I merge a password-protected PDF?

Encrypted or password-protected documents may not load. Use an authorized unlocked copy before merging.

How many PDFs can I combine?

There is no fixed count in the interface, but total file size and available browser memory set practical limits.
